摘要
Aiming to the problems that the fluctuant processing and the incontinuity processing time frame may be arisen due to uncertainties of used parts, the remanufacturing processing quality control method is proposed based on dynamic, abnormal distributed EWMA control chart. The control chart is based on Wilcoxon rank-sum test in non-parametric method, using rank statistics to obtain the results that are irrelevant to the samples and realizing the real independence with distribution types. Then, the online observation points are updated by moving the data window of the control chart and dynamic smooth parameters are obtained by the score function, establishing the EWNA control chart of the dynamic and abnormal distributed remanufacturing processing and quality and realizing the adaptive monitoring of the remanufacturing processing. Finally, the remanufacturing processing of the guide rail of the used TPX6113 is taking as an example to implementing dynamic monitoring. The results show that the proposed method can rapidly detect the abnormal quality and the monitoring performance is better than other control charts, which proves the effectiveness and feasibility of the proposed method and provides a more effective method in remanufacturing quality control.
